The cheapest way to get from Germany to Amiens is to bus which costs €45 - €130 and takes 18h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Germany to Amiens is to fly and train which takes 6h 1m and costs €110 - €290.
No, there is no direct bus from Germany to Amiens. However, there are services departing from Berlin Alexanderplatz and arriving at Amiens via Lille - Europe Train Station.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 18h 55m.
No, there is no direct train from Germany to Amiens. However, there are services departing from S+U Alexanderplatz Bhf and arriving at Amiens via Berlin Hbf and Paris Nord.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 10h 56m.
The distance between Germany and Amiens is 621 km. The road distance is 957.6 km.
The best way to get from Germany to Amiens without a car is to train which takes 10h 56m and costs €110 - €320.
It takes approximately 6h 1m to get from Germany to Amiens, including transfers.
Germany to Amiens b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Berlin Alexanderplatz station.
Germany to Amiens train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Berlin Hbf station.
The best way to get from Germany to Amiens is to train which takes 10h 56m and costs €110 - €320.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€45 - €130 and takes 18h 55m.
